Sde_0091Short-chain dehydrogenase/reductase SDR; Belongs to the short-chain dehydrogenases/reductases (SDR) family. (252 aa)
thyAThymidylate synthase; Catalyzes the reductive methylation of 2'-deoxyuridine-5'- monophosphate (dUMP) to 2'-deoxythymidine-5'-monophosphate (dTMP) while utilizing 5,10-methylenetetrahydrofolate (mTHF) as the methyl donor and reductant in the reaction, yielding dihydrofolate (DHF) as a by- product. This enzymatic reaction provides an intracellular de novo source of dTMP, an essential precursor for DNA biosynthesis. (277 aa)
Sde_05805'-Nucleotidase-like protein; Belongs to the 5'-nucleotidase family. (748 aa)
Sde_07805'-Nucleotidase-like protein; Belongs to the 5'-nucleotidase family. (671 aa)
Sde_1069Conserved hypothetical protein 730. (454 aa)
pyrGCTP synthase; Catalyzes the ATP-dependent amination of UTP to CTP with either L-glutamine or ammonia as the source of nitrogen. Regulates intracellular CTP levels through interactions with the four ribonucleotide triphosphates. (543 aa)
ndkNucleoside diphosphate kinase; Major role in the synthesis of nucleoside triphosphates other than ATP. The ATP gamma phosphate is transferred to the NDP beta phosphate via a ping-pong mechanism, using a phosphorylated active-site intermediate; Belongs to the NDK family. (141 aa)
ppnPProtein of unknown function DUF1255; Catalyzes the phosphorolysis of diverse nucleosides, yielding D-ribose 1-phosphate and the respective free bases. Can use uridine, adenosine, guanosine, cytidine, thymidine, inosine and xanthosine as substrates. Also catalyzes the reverse reactions. (94 aa)
tmkThymidylate kinase; Phosphorylation of dTMP to form dTDP in both de novo and salvage pathways of dTTP synthesis; Belongs to the thymidylate kinase family. (208 aa)
Sde_16655-nucleotidase. (304 aa)
Sde_1727Flavin reductase-like, FMN-binding. (168 aa)
pyrDDihydroorotate oxidase A; Catalyzes the conversion of dihydroorotate to orotate with quinone as electron acceptor; Belongs to the dihydroorotate dehydrogenase family. Type 2 subfamily. (339 aa)
cmkCytidylate kinase. (224 aa)
pyrFOrotidine-5'-phosphate decarboxylase; Catalyzes the decarboxylation of orotidine 5'-monophosphate (OMP) to uridine 5'-monophosphate (UMP); Belongs to the OMP decarboxylase family. Type 1 subfamily. (238 aa)
Sde_2237MazG family protein. (272 aa)
pyrBAspartate carbamoyltransferase; Belongs to the aspartate/ornithine carbamoyltransferase superfamily. ATCase family. (337 aa)
dcddCTP deaminase; Catalyzes the deamination of dCTP to dUTP. (189 aa)
pyrCDihydroorotase; Catalyzes the reversible cyclization of carbamoyl aspartate to dihydroorotate. (359 aa)
nrdARibonucleoside-diphosphate reductase class Ia alpha subunit; Provides the precursors necessary for DNA synthesis. Catalyzes the biosynthesis of deoxyribonucleotides from the corresponding ribonucleotides. (969 aa)
nrdB1Class Ia ribonucleoside-diphosphate reductase beta subunit; Provides the precursors necessary for DNA synthesis. Catalyzes the biosynthesis of deoxyribonucleotides from the corresponding ribonucleotides; Belongs to the ribonucleoside diphosphate reductase small chain family. (423 aa)
pyrHUridylate kinase; Catalyzes the reversible phosphorylation of UMP to UDP. (247 aa)
carBCarbamoyl-phosphate synthase large subunit; Belongs to the CarB family. (1077 aa)
carACarbamoyl-phosphate synthase small subunit; Belongs to the CarA family. (387 aa)
nrdB2Class Ia ribonucleoside-diphosphate reductase beta subunit; Provides the precursors necessary for DNA synthesis. Catalyzes the biosynthesis of deoxyribonucleotides from the corresponding ribonucleotides; Belongs to the ribonucleoside diphosphate reductase small chain family. (368 aa)
Sde_3624HAD-superfamily hydrolase subfamily IA, variant 3. (222 aa)
pyrEOrotate phosphoribosyltransferase; Catalyzes the transfer of a ribosyl phosphate group from 5- phosphoribose 1-diphosphate to orotate, leading to the formation of orotidine monophosphate (OMP). (213 aa)
